DELUXE CONSOLE DISPLAY DESCRIPTIONS

A. POWER SWITCH

 

Turn off power to your console if it will not be used for an extended

 

 

period of time.

 

B.

PROFILE DISPLAY

 

 

This window provides a 10x16 block profile of the workout segments

 

 

you are about to complete or have completed and the level of

 

 

resistance for each segment. Each column represents 1/16 of your

 

 

total workout time. Each row represents two resistance levels.

 

C.

MESSAGE BAR

 

 

The LCD display has an alpha-numeric scrolling text bar which

 

 

provides step-by-step instructions in the setup mode, and instructions,

 

 

feedback or motivational messages during your workout and at the

 

 

end of your workout.

 

D.

FEEDBACK DISPLAY

 

 

During your workout, these display exercise feedback about your

 

 

workout, including:

 

 

TIME: the time elapsed or the time remaining in your workout.

 

 

SPEED: the speed you are exercising at in miles or kilometers per hour.

 

 

DISTANCE: the total distance traveled in miles or kilometers since

 

 

the start of your workout.

 

 

RPM: this window provides feedback on the stride rate, pedal rate

 

 

in Revolutions Per Minute (RPM); one revolution is two full strides.

 

 

WATTS: measurement of workload; one watt is equal to six

 

 

kilogram-meters per minute.

 

 

CALORIES: an estimate of calories burned since the start of the workout

 

 

RESISTANCE: the current resistance level of your workout.

 

 

HEART RATE: displays your heart rate in beats per minute when

 

 

using the hand pulse grips.

%OF MAX HEART RATE: displays the percent of your predicted maximum heart rate.

METS: a measurement of oxygen consumption; one MET equals the approximate amount of oxygen consumed per minute by a person at rest.
